Foley is an unincorporated area in Taylor County, Florida, United States.
[3] In 1929, Brooks-Scanlon relocated to this section of Taylor County from their sawmill in Eastport, near Jacksonville.
[4] The town would consist of all the standard institutions, including a school, church, and post office, which opened in 1929 but was discontinued in 1964.
[3] The industrial site would later be home to a branch of the Buckeye Cellulose Corporation, a subsidiary of Procter & Gamble.
